James Vincent Appugliese Jr., 64, of Chattanooga, passed away on Thursday, October 8, 2020. James was born to the late James Sr. and Emma Appugliese, February 8, 1956, in Munich, Germany. He was a graduate of Lakeview Fort Oglethorpe Class of 1974. James lived most of his life in Chattanooga serving and retiring from the Chattanooga Police Department after 33 years with the force. During his service, Sergeant Appugliese was wounded twice in the line of duty, awarded the Medal of Valor and Purple Heart, and was a graduate of the FBI National Academy in Quantico, Virginia.
James is survived by his wife of 20 years, Teresa Appugliese; two sons, James Appugliese, Ringgold, and Jonathan Appugliese (Breanna), Athens, GA.; stepsons, Shane Hubbard (Megan), East Ridge, and Russell Hubbard (Shannon), Naples Italy; two brothers Roy Appugliese (Lisa), Maryville, TN., and Joseph Appugliese Sr., Hixson, TN; two sisters, Valerie Bowers (Don), Chattanooga, Julia Rambo (John), Ringgold, and numerous nieces and nephews.
In lieu of flowers, the Appugliese family asks that donations be made to the National Law Enforcement Memorial Fund or similar organizations.
